Hey guys,

Firstly my gearbox is fine this is just for future reference. Would a H2B be better than simply replacing the gearbox with the original one?

I have read on a few forums it's a good choice as the B series gear boxes had much better ratios than a H series. What are your opinions?

Cheers.

u mad?
09-05-2014, 10:18 AM
most b series box's for sale are more then likely fuked/ badly worn. so factor in a rebuild on top of all the other shit involved with h2b.

You bought a cruiser, not worth it imo. Otherwise changing to a shorter final drive might be a better value for money upgrade, along with lighter fly and hd clutch.

curtis265
09-05-2014, 10:30 AM
An h2b would be harder to do than swapping a nicer FD - either way it's a lot of work but will get you more acceleration gainz than an IHE+tune, so you're barking up the right tree.

The FD in the prelude bok is 4.026, I think you can also fit F series bok's with 4.266,

Even better still - chat with a local bok specialist and see what they can get you. mfactory makes 4.6 and 5.1 (http://www.teammfactory.com/final-drive-gears)
